AUSTEN v. SHERWOOD

No. 5-318.

425 So.2d 818 (1982)

Kathleen AUSTEN v. Wallace SHERWOOD, Cavalier Insurance Company, Mississippi Press Register, Inc. and Liberty Mutual Insurance Company.

Court of Appeal of Louisiana, Fifth Circuit.

Rehearing Denied February 17, 1983.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Perrin C. Butler, Metairie, Leonard J. Cline, Jefferson, for plaintiff-appellee.

Jones, Walker, Waechter, Poitevent, Carrere & Denegre, Thomas M. Nosewicz and Madeleine Fischer, New Orleans, for defendants-appellants.

Before BOWES, GRISBAUM and DUFRESNE, JJ.


GRISBAUM, Judge.

Plaintiff/appellee, Kathleen Austen, filed suit against Wallace Sherwood and Cavalier Insurance Company, Sherwood's automobile liability insurer, seeking to recover for injuries and damages sustained in an automobile accident. She later joined as defendants Mississippi Press Register, Inc., Sherwood's employer, and its insurer, Liberty Mutual Insurance Company, who appeal the judgment of the trial court which found Sherwood was in the course and scope...
